The naturalization examination for Australian citizens basically involves basic knowledge of Australian history, culture and values. After that, the naturalization applicant needs to take an oath at the naturalization ceremony and receive an Australian citizenship certificate. Then you can apply for an Australian passport. The naturalization test is conducted by computer and adopts English multiple-choice mode. The exam randomly selected 20 questions from the question bank. You must answer 75% correctly, that is, 15 of 20 questions to pass the exam. Naturalization exams are held in the Immigration and Citizenship Departments all over Australia. There are also test sites in many locations in remote areas of Australia and some overseas diplomatic missions. Passing the naturalization test shows that you understand the promise you made when you read the Australian citizenship oath.
